I wanted a camera to keep an eye on the business end of printing ie the nozzle. This Pi Zero + Camera combo mounts on the end of the X-axis and provides a pretty good view of the nozzle. Essentially I combined these two thingies with some magnets: [Creality CR-6 SE Cable Support with PTFE clamp](https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:4698688) [Raspberry pi zero w camera case](https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:4906816) For the X-axis end cover I modified the openscad file to create 2 holes to fix a couple of 6x2mm magnets. The modified openscad file is included. There are 2 versions of the resulting STL file: *x-limit-switch-bracket-cr6_with_pi_zero_mount_holes.stl* this is the verbatim output from openSCAD. Because I wanted to do some further modifications to that STL in FreeCAD and there were problems with the mesh I used an online service to fix it and fixed is included as *x-limit-switch-bracket-cr6_with_pi_zero_mount_holes_fixed.stl*. For the pi zero case the original didn't fit a zero with header pins (the author suggested snipping off the pins). As I didn't want to snip the pins I recreated the case bottom in FreeCAD making it taller and used pegs to "secure" the pi zero and camera instead of the original screws (I didn't have any suitable screws). The cover for the case is just the [original one](https://cdn.thingiverse.com/assets/fd/0e/f2/c9/e7/RaspPiW4Cover.stl). There were some problems with my case. In theory the pins would work to hold the camera and pi in place (I had created some test pieces to verify it), in practice the confines of the case meant I had to use a side cutter to make the pins for the camera thinner, and the pins for the pi shorter. Also the camera cable I had was pretty long (25-30cm) and it was a pain to get it all in, I eventually printed a clip to keep the folded cable together and used tape to hold it down. Despite all that, the end result was worth it.
